The chemical engineer is concerned with the application and control of processes leading to changes in chemical composition. These processes are most frequently associated with the production of useful products (chemicals, fuels, metals, foods, pharmaceuticals, paper, plastics, and the like), but also include processes such as removal of toxic components from the blood by an artificial kidney, environmental cleanup, and semiconductor processing. The chemical engineer’s domain includes more efficient production and use of energy, processing of wastes, and protection of the environment.Chemical engineers have a strong foundation in chemistry, physics, mathematics, and basic engineering. Chemical engineering courses include thermodynamics, transport phenomena, mass transfer operations, materials engineering, process dynamics and control, kinetics, and plant design. The student has the opportunity to operate small-scale equipment and to visit local industry. Intensive work is undertaken in the solution of complex problems in which economics and optimization of engineering design are emphasized.URI’s chemical engineering program is more than just a collection of courses and credit hours whose content reflects the required criteria. The program has also been carefully designed to prepare students for the profession of chemical engineering through study, experience, and practice. Through eight specific program goals, the Department of Chemical Engineering at URI seeks to:1) provide the necessary background in science, particularly chemistry, physics, and advanced mathematics through the study of differential equations, so that students will be able to continue their education in the engineering sciences, with depth of understanding, and learn to apply these subjects to the formulation and solution of engineering problems;2) provide a broad cross section of fundamental engineering science courses, including some from other engineering disciplines so that our students will acquire an understanding of the way in which chemistry, physics, and mathematics have been and continue to be used to solve important engineering problems relevant to the general chemical engineering and engineering design;3) provide students with experience in conducting and planning experiments in the modern engineering laboratory, including interfacing experiments with computers as well as interpreting the significance of resulting data and properly reporting results in well-written technical reports;4) provide experience in the process of original chemical engineering design in the areas of equipment design, process design, and plant design through the process of formulating a design solution to a perceived need and then executing the design and evaluating its performance, including economic considerations and societal impacts if any, along with other related constraints, culminating in both written and oral presentations of results;5) provide experience with the multifaceted aspects of using computers to solve problems and present results with word processing, spreadsheet, presentation, and professional-level applications software used for design and analysis; and provide for obtaining and using information on the World Wide Web;6) provide a familiarity with professional issues in chemical engineering, including ethics, issues related to the global economy and to emerging technologies, and fostering of important job-related skills such as improved oral and written communications and experience in working in teams at a number of levels;7) encourage students to become actively engaged in the student chapter of the American Institute of Chemical Engineers and other student organizations, and to continue these associations after graduation with an emphasis on the importance of lifelong professional development including the desirability of attending graduate school or otherwise obtaining continuing or advanced education; and8) make available continuous individual advising throughout the entire undergraduate educational experience to insure that each student makes the most of the educational opportunities provided by URI, particularly those related to general education electives that might enhance an engineering education, and special programs such as internships, cooperative experience and especially the International Engineering Programs in Chinese, German, French, and Spanish which are a unique opportunity available to globally motivated URI engineering students.
